While both PTA and laser cladding establish a metallurgical bond with the base substrate, laser cladding utilizes a focused laser beam resulting in lower heat input, minimal distortion, and a highly narrow heat-affected zone (HAZ). PTA cladding uses a plasma arc, offering significantly higher deposition rates and lower equipment and maintenance costs, making it ideal for thicker wear-resistant coatings.
Dilution rate measures the mixing of the base metal into the deposited alloy coating. High dilution levels dilute the protective properties of the cobalt, nickel, or carbide alloy. Shanghai Duomu systems are engineered with precision powder feed and arc controls to maintain dilution rates below 5%, ensuring the target surface alloy maintains its designed hardness, corrosion, and wear resistance.
